数据库语句问题!!(50)

  • 主题发起人 主题发起人 jmh521
  • 开始时间 开始时间
J

jmh521

Unregistered / Unconfirmed
GUEST, unregistred user!
如 2个字段 用户ID 访问者ID 1 2 1 3 2 1 3 4 3 4求的是 关于每个用户的访问者的个数如 1的用户有2个访问者,2的用户有1个访问者,3的用户有2个访问者这条语句该怎么写? 是否是写2个语句? 能否就写1条语句实现出来?
 
Select 用户ID, Count(*) From 表 Group By 用户ID
 
分组语句即可
 
谢谢,,可以了,,,实现是实现了,但不明白,,这个逻辑没道理...Select 用户ID, Count(*) From 表 Group By 用户ID 如果是这个样子的话,那电脑它怎么计算出,关于哪个用户有多少访问者的个数??我可是什么条件都没写啊? 就是说,电脑它怎么计算出, 1的用户(用户ID) 有几个访问者(Count)? 但这条语句很矛盾.
 
谢谢,,反正实现了,,结了吧.
 
Select 用户ID, Count(*) From 表 Group By 用户ID 按 用户ID 分组 求出 包含该 用户ID 的有多少条数据~~
 
后退
顶部